PURPOSE:To entirely eliminate the ignition failure due to the dispersion of the amount of gas by a method wherein the range of discharging spark is widened by providing an intermediate pole, which is electrically insulated from both a plus pole and an earthed pole, in a space between the plus pole and the earthed pole. CONSTITUTION:A plus pole 2, which is connected to a high tension generating means 1, and an intermediate pole 3 are fixed to an insulator 5 at a space distance (a) across which discharging spark can travel between them. A gas burner 4 is installed at a space distance (b) across which discharging spark can travel between the burner 4 and the intermediate pole 3. The intermediate pole 3 is electrically insulated from the plus pole 2 and the gas burner serving as an earthed pole. The discharging spark travels from the plus pole 2 to the intermediate pole 3 and further from the intermediate pole 3 to the gas burner 4. When the amount of gas jetted from the gas burner 4 is small, ignition occurs by the discharging spark traveling between the intermediate pole 3 and the gas burner 4. When said amount is larger, ignition occurs by the discharging spark traveling between the plus pole 2 and the intermediate pole 3. In other words, realization of discharging spark within a wider range of a+b can ensured ignition despite the dispersion of the amount of gas jetted from the gas burner.
